Meet with President Obama's Innovation Council member and learn best practices from successful entrepreneurial programs from Kansas, Ohio and Oklahoma
On December 16, 2010 a symposium on the current best practices in entrepreneurial development programs will be held at the Pacific Guardian Center, Ground Floor Conference Room, Makai Tower from 3:00 pm to 5:00 pm, Pau Hana to follow.
The purpose of the symposium is to allow participants from Hawaii’s state and local government, the technology industry, technology investment organizations, and other organizations interested in supporting the development of a viable technology sector to learn from the experiences of other states that have implemented successful entrepreneurial development programs.
The speakers are:
Ray Leach, CEO - JumpStart Inc., Ohio
Tom Walker, President and CEO - i2E, Inc., Oklahoma
Joni Cobb, President and CEO - Kansas Pipeline, Kansas
